Pages Needing ImagesIIRC, the Mandelbrot and Julia sets are defined by the complex values Z and C where the iteration Z(n) = Z(n-1)^2 + C doesn't diverge.
Complex numbers have two dimensions, so a plot relating two complex numbers is 4D. The Mandelbrot set slices it one way, the Julia sets slice it along another way.
